Other Events. Astec Industries, Inc. (the "Company") has determined that it will no longer fund the operations of Astec-Europa GmbH, its wholly owned subsidiary engaged in the manufacture and sale of asphalt plants and certain related equipment in Hasselroth, Germany, as the result of operating losses incurred by Astec-Europa during the period ended December 31, 1995. Given the current negative net worth of Astec-Europa, on February 9, 1996 its management was required by German law to file a request for bankruptcy in Germany. Astec Industries, Inc. (OTC) today announced it has determined that it will no longer support Astec-Europa GmbH, its wholly-owned subsidiary engaged in the manufacture and sale of asphalt plants and certain related equipment in Germany. Pre-tax losses related to Astec-Europa for the fourth quarter of 1995 were approximately $9,797,000. These losses include the write-off of the Company's investment in Astec-Europa as well as losses from operations. On an after-tax basis, the net losses related to Astec-Europa are approximately $5,891,000 for the fourth quarter. The Company also announced net income for the year ended December 31, 1995, of $2,340,000 or $0.23 per share, after absorbing the losses from the German operations, compared to net income of $23,436,000 or $2.38 per share, for the year ended December 31, 1994. 1994 results included income of $14,947,000 from the patent litigation with CMI. Net income from domestic operations for 1995 was $9,068,000. Net sales for the year ended December 31, 1995 were $242,601,000 compared to net sales for the year ended December 31, 1994 of $213,806,000. Weighted average common and common equivalent shares outstanding in 1995 were 10,071,930 compared to 9,843,980 for 1994. Net loss for the fourth quarter of 1995 was $5,454,000 or $0.54 per share compared to net income for the fourth quarter of 1994 of $12,217,000 or $1.23 per share. Net sales for the fourth quarter of 1995 were $49,674,000 compared to $55,865,000 for the fourth quarter of 1994. Weighted average common and common equivalent shares outstanding in the fourth quarter were 10,092,199 compared to 9,971,364 for the fourth quarter of 1994. Dr. J. Don Brock, Chairman and Chief Executive Officer of Astec Industries, Inc. said "even though net sales for the fourth quarter were down slightly we remain optimistic that 1996 will be a better year than 1995. We expect earnings to be much improved in 1996 absent losses from the German operations. We are also seeing some improvement in a couple of our U.S. subsidiaries. Even though the Company will not be manufacturing in Germany, Astec will continue to market into Europe either on a direct basis or through a licensee to manufacture the Astec product line in Europe." Astec Industries, Inc., a manufacturer of asphalt mixing plants, paving equipment, heat transfer equipment, aggregate crushing equipment, excavating and trenching equipment, asphalt recycling equipment, and soil remediation equipment is traded over-the-counter and is reported on the NASDAQ National Market System under the symbol ASTE. -----END PRIVACY-ENHANCED MESSAGE-----
